Stakelogic has entered into a new agreement with Belgian operator Bingoal, bringing its complete portfolio of slot games and live casino products to the operator’s online platform through a direct integration.

The partnership will see Bingoal offer Stakelogic’s gaming content on its Malta Gaming Authority (MGA)-licensed website, Bingoal.com. Players using the platform now have access to the supplier’s collection of slot titles as well as its live casino products, including blackjack, roulette and the Super Wheel game show.

The rollout expands the content available to Bingoal customers while strengthening Stakelogic’s distribution network across Europe. The agreement also adds another operator to the supplier’s growing list of partners operating under MGA licenses, which remains an important part of its regional growth strategy.

Unlike integrations that rely on third-party aggregators, the new arrangement connects Stakelogic directly with Bingoal’s proprietary platform. Both companies say this approach will allow them to coordinate more closely on game launches, promotional campaigns and tournament activities.

Direct Integration Provides Faster Access to New Releases

Under the agreement, Bingoal will receive new Stakelogic releases as they become available, allowing the operator to introduce fresh content to players without delays associated with intermediary platforms.

The direct relationship is expected to support collaborative planning around marketing initiatives and game-related promotions from the outset of each launch.

Bingoal has a long-established presence in the Belgian gambling market. Founded more than 30 years ago and remaining family-owned, the company initially built its reputation in sports betting before expanding into online casino offerings. Today, it serves customers across several European markets while also maintaining a retail betting network in Belgium.

As online casino gaming has become a larger part of Bingoal’s business, the addition of Stakelogic’s portfolio increases the range of content available within its casino section.

For Stakelogic, the agreement supports ongoing efforts to expand the reach of its products across regulated European markets. The company has continued to pursue partnerships with operators holding MGA licenses alongside agreements in locally regulated jurisdictions.

Both Companies Highlight Benefits of Closer Collaboration

Representatives from both businesses emphasized the advantages of working through a direct integration rather than an aggregator-based model.

Dylan Tuite, account manager at Stakelogic, said: “Bingoal is an operator with genuine heritage. More than 30 years spent building trust with players is not something you come across every day, and launching slots and live casino together means their customers see the full scope of what we do from day one.”

He also noted the operational benefits that come from the direct connection between the two companies.

“Working directly with the Bingoal team also means we can move quickly. Releases can be scheduled in early and campaigns planned jointly rather than through a third party, and that has a real bearing on how content performs.”

The ability to coordinate game launches and promotional activity more closely may help both companies maximize player engagement as new content enters the platform.

Bingoal Sees Added Variety for Casino Players

Bingoal said the partnership aligns with its goal of offering a broad selection of gaming options to customers.

Jennifer Pollentier, casino operations manager at Bingoal, highlighted both the slot portfolio and live casino offering as important additions to the platform.

“Our players expect variety and quality, and Stakelogic delivers on both counts across slots and live tables. The live casino product stood out in particular, with presentation and game show formats that give our casino section something a little different.”

Pollentier also explained why the operator opted for a direct integration model.

“Going directly was the right decision for us. It gives us a closer line to the studio and more control over how we launch and promote the games, and we are looking forward to what the partnership can build from here.”

The partnership provides Bingoal with access to Stakelogic’s full gaming portfolio while giving the supplier another distribution channel within the European online gambling market. As both companies begin working together on future content releases and promotional initiatives, the agreement marks a further expansion of Stakelogic’s presence among MGA-licensed operators and adds new gaming options for Bingoal’s customer base.
